About agriculture in Mombaça
Mombaça is a municipality located in the central sertão region of the state of Ceará, Brazil. The surrounding landscape is characterized by the Caatinga biome, featuring resilient, drought-adapted vegetation and undulating terrain typical of the semi-arid Northeast. The rural areas are vast, with scattered agricultural settlements and large expanses of land dedicated to both grazing and seasonal crop cultivation, strongly influenced by the region's distinct dry and rainy seasons.
The local agricultural economy is predominantly driven by livestock farming and agriculture adapted to the semi-arid climate. Raising cattle, sheep, and goats is central to the rural livelihood, alongside significant dairy production. During the rainy season, local farmers cultivate resilient crops such as corn, beans, and cassava, which form the foundation of both local consumption and regional agricultural trade.
For agricultural professionals and farm workers, Mombaça offers opportunities focused on livestock management, particularly in dairy farming and small ruminant care. Agronomists and technicians are valuable here for implementing water conservation strategies, drought-resistant crop varieties, and efficient grazing practices. Employment demand often aligns with the seasonal rains for crop planting and harvesting, while livestock care provides more steady, year-round work requiring resilience to the hot, dry climate.
